“What if They Are Pre-conception? What Should We Do?”: Knowledge, Practices, and Preferences for Safer Conception Among Women Living With HIV and Healthcare Providers in Gaborone, Botswana is a research paper published in Frontiers in Global Women s Health (2020). On theSindex it has a DataRank of 0. It has been cited 10 times.
